The Wednesday sports card features action in NCAAF, MLB, NBA, NHL, and UEFA Champions League.

The eighth week in the college football season kicks off with Coastal Carolina visiting Appalachian State on ESPN2 at 7:30 PM ET. The Chanticleers come off a 52-20 win at Arkansas State as a 20-point favorite on October 7th. The Mountaineers got upset at Louisiana-Lafayette as a 4-point favorite last Tuesday. Coastal Carolina is a 5-point road favorite with the total set at 61.5 (all odds from DraftKings unless indicated otherwise).

The playoffs continue in Major League Baseball with two games. Boston plays at home against Houston on FS1 at 5:08 PM ET. The Astros evened this best-of-seven ALCS series at 2-2 yesterday with their 9-2 victory. Framber Valdez pitches for Houston against Chris Sale for the Red Sox. Boston is a -115 money line favorite with an over/under of 9.

The Los Angeles Dodgers are at home against Atlanta on TBS at 8:08 PM ET. The Dodgers won their first game in this best-of-seven NLCS series by winning Game 3, 6-5, at home yesterday. Los Angeles pitches Julio Urias against a Braves pitcher yet to be named. Los Angeles is a -220 money line favorite with a total of 8.5.
